Abstract:
In March 2017, investigations were carried out on pollution of water, soil and plant on slag slope in abandoned lead-zink mine in Qingyuan, Zhejiang province. Analysis was made on limits for restoration and greening. From October 2018, greening had been executed by isolation plantation, organic improvement and coverage of substrate with plant seeds. In October 2019, the project was ended. The results showed that plants grew normally. In April 2020, determination on Pb, Zn and Cd content in the water body underneath the slope decreased from 0.300 05 to 0.005 0 mg/L, 69.585 0 to 0.700 0 mg/L and 1.959 1 to 0.001 7 mg/L respectively.
